A Special Sunday of Faith, Grace & Confirmation
Last Sunday was a very special day in the life of our church as we celebrated Ranu’s Confirmation Service.
It was a joyful and meaningful occasion, surrounded by family, friends, and our church community. One of the most moving moments of the service was hearing Ranu share her own story of faith — a story of growing up in a Christian family, drifting away during the busyness and challenges of life, and discovering again that God had never stopped loving her or calling her home.
With Ranu’s permission, we are grateful to share some photos from the service together with her prepared faith statement.
Ranu’s Testimony
“Good morning everyone. For those who don’t know me, my name is Ranu Porter and today I stand before you with a heart full of gratitude as I publicly declare my faith through confirmation.
I have been fortunate to have been raised in a close, loving Christian family. My mother and father were deeply devoted Christians, and my father served as a church deacon. My parents lived their faith every day, not just through their words, but through their kindness, generosity, compassion, and service to others. They taught me that being a Christian was not something you did only on Sundays; it was a way of life.
Some of my earliest memories are of church. I went to Sunday School, Bible study with my parents, youth, read the Bible during services, attended crusades, and went door to door collecting donations and food to support pastors and their families. Church was where I learned about God’s love, and those experiences shaped my childhood in ways I didn’t fully appreciate at the time.
As I grew older, life became busy. Like so many people, work, responsibilities, and everyday pressures slowly took over. Without really realising it, I drifted away from my faith. I stopped making time for God and tried to face life’s challenges in my own strength.
Over time, I found myself facing some very difficult challenges. Everything seemed to be falling apart, and I felt lost and uncertain about where my life was heading.
Looking back now, I realise how far I had drifted from God. Then, one day, I knew I needed to return to church.
I returned to Gosford Uniting Church, where you welcomed me with warmth, kindness, and without judgement. From that day on, I began to rebuild my faith through your wisdom and caring nature, and through the love and support of the church community.
Week by week, I rediscovered the peace, hope, and strength that come from trusting God.
Looking back now, I can see that God had never left me; he was patiently waiting for me to come home.”
